Cedar Hills man convicted of sexual abuse of a minor
A Cedar Hills man has been convicted by a federal jury for recording himself sexually abusing a minor, the U.S. Attorney's Office, District of Utah announced in a media release on Wednesday. Brent Richard Johnson, 51, was convicted Wednesday after the jury returned a guilty verdict on the case. According to court documents obtained by the Daily Herald, in January 2024, a girl reported to police that a hidden camera inside of a bathroom at a home in Cedar Hills was recording her.
